Official abstract text for this publication.
In certain aspects, the present invention provides compositions and methods for promoting bone growth and increasing bone density, as well as for the treatment of multiple myeloma.

A method for treating or preventing multiple myeloma in a human patient, the method comprising administering to the patient an effective amount of an anti-activin antibody or fragment thereof. 67 . The method of claim 66 , wherein the antibody or fragment thereof is a chimeric antibody. 68 . The method of claim 66 , wherein the antibody or fragment thereof is a humanized antibody. 69 . The method of claim 66 , wherein the antibody or fragment thereof is a human antibody. 70 . The method of claim 66 , wherein the antibody or fragment thereof is a monoclonal antibody. 71 . The method of claim 66 , wherein the antibody or fragment thereof is an F(ab) 2 fragment. 72 . The method of claim 66 , wherein the antibody or fragment thereof is an Fab fragment. 73 . The method of claim 66 , wherein the antibody or fragment thereof is a single chain antibody. 74 . The method of claim 66 , wherein the antibody or fragment thereof is a bi-specific antibody. 75 . The method of claim 66 , wherein the antibody or fragment thereof further comprises one or more agents selected from: a radioisotope, a fluorescent compound, and an enzyme or enzyme co-factor. 76 . The method of claim 66 , wherein the antibody or fragment thereof binds to activin A. 77 . The method of claim 66 , wherein the antibody or fragment thereof binds to activin B. 78 . The method of claim 66 , wherein the antibody or fragment thereof binds to activin A and B. 79 . The method of claim 66 , wherein the antibody or fragment thereof inhibits activin from binding to ActRIIa. 80 . The method of claim 66 , wherein the antibody or fragment thereof reduces tumor burden in the patient. 81 . The method of claim 66 , wherein the antibody or fragment thereof treats or prevents bone loss in the patient. 82 . The method of claim 66 , wherein the antibody or fragment thereof is administered to the patient in combination with one or more bone-active agents selected from: a calcium supplement, vitamin D, a bisphosphonate, calcitonin, estrogen, parathyroid hormone, and raloxifene.
